The President's Advisory Council on Faith-Based and Neighborhood Partnerships A new Pew Forum report offers profiles of the 25 members of the
President's Advisory Council on Faith-Based and Neighborhood
Partnerships, which Barack Obama established to explore and outline ways to improve government partnerships with religious and community groups. Go to the profiles »

August 16 - The Washington Post Taking the President on Faith Washington Post columnist Kathleen Parker discusses a recent study by the Pew Research Center's Project for Excellence in Journalism and the Pew Forum comparing media coverage of the faith-based initiative during the first six months of the Bush and Obama administrations.
